I guess the start of developement is the hardest, just setting up the game overlay and UI and implementing the concepts and such are hard, but once it's all in place it becomes easier.
Actually hardest is to keep team motivated after 6-12 months of initial enthusiasm rush.
I've seen this hundreds times, people announce new game, design UI, draw large ambitious plans, seek for other devs to join the project, and half year later, noone has time to do anything anymore and it goes into stall.
Open-source is great, esp. for 'older' projects, but at current stage I, for one, dont see ability to contribute for myself - most of code are stubs, and theres no clear specification on their implementation (not that it should be expected from one-man team, but that limits ability of others to participate).

But anyway, even while I'm highly biased against this project (he could at least choose less-irritating name for it, unrelated to DF), I'm glad they went FOSS with GPLv3 from the very beginning. That at least gives us forking capability :P
